2 Killed In Hit-And-Run In Chatsworth

CHATSWORTH (CBSLA.com) — Two people have been arrested, one of which was released, in connection with a hit-and-run crash that left two people dead in the San Fernando Valley Friday.

Authorities said a man and woman were taken into custody a short distance away from the crash, which unfolded about 10:35 p.m. in Chatsworth.

The suspect's vehicle was heading eastbound on Chatsworth Street at De Soto Avenue when authorities say it ran a red light, and slammed into a GMC pickup truck.

The impact forced the truck on its side, killing two men inside. Both were pronounced dead at the scene.

After the crash, authorities allege that two inside the suspect vehicle fled on foot, rather than rendering aid.

"Both occupants of that vehicle, after the traffic collision, they left the scene," said Det. Bill Bustos of the LAPD. "The driver's responsibility was to remain, provide his information, render aid by calling 911. But that person chose to leave."

Authorities said they took two people into custody. The suspected driver was identified by police as 21- year-old Dylan Shane Rutherford. Rutherford has been booked on suspicion of felony vehicular manslaughter, and driving under the influence. His bail was set at $200,000.

The second person arrested was released and not charged, authorities said.
